### Job responsibilities

Job responsibilities

- Weight, height & BP checks
- Testing and handling of clinical specimens e.g. urine dipstick
- NHS health checks
- Assist in minor surgical procedures
- Health promotion
- Dressings
- Act as a chaperone
- Diabetic foot checks
- ECG's
- QOF reviews
- Flu, pneumonia, B12, Shingles IM injections
- Ensure adequate infection control procedures in treatment and consulting rooms
- Phlebotomy
- Vaccine / cold chain storage, monitoring and recording
- Participate in practice audit as directed by management.
- Participate in local initiatives to enhance service delivery and patient care.
- Support and participate in shared learning within the practice.
